    As for the ? in the starting line up........I think we go with Davis against Noah and Plumlee vs Porzingis.

    I liked the line-up yesterday when Plumlee was playing PF. He covered the perimeter fairly well when needed. When Meyers was in there with him, Plumlee played C on offense and PF on Defense. When he played with Davis he played PF both on O and on D. The rebounding was much better with two bigs.

    Normally I would prefer Crabbe in there at SF alongside a Davis/ Plumlee front court, but I don't like the Crabbe/Melo match up. But in the future that might be an option against some opponents.
